WebDec 1, 2006 · Speech audiometry. Speech audiometry--an essential part of the battery of comprehensive audiometric tests--evaluates speech reception, recognition, and understanding. Speech audiometry results and pure-tone thresholds help otologists determine the level of hearing dysfunction and select the appropriate hearing aids for … WebPerformance-intensity functions were obtained at presentation levels ranging from 10 dB above the SRT to 5 dB below the UCL (uncomfortable level). In addition, categorical loudness ratings were obtained across a range of intensities using speech stimuli.
WebSpeech audiometry is a fundamental tool in hearing loss assessment. Together with pure-tone audiometry, it can aid in determining the degree and type of hearing loss.
